for the genaral public this is a usefull definition
benign (beh-NINE): Not cancerous; does not invade nearby tissue or spread to other parts of the body.
biological therapy (by-o-LAHJ-i-kul): Treatment to stimulate or restore the ability of the immune system to fight infection and disease. Also used to lessen side effects that may be caused by some cancer treatments. Also called immunotherapy or biological response modifier (BRM) therapy.
biopsy (BY-ahp-see): A procedure used to remove cells or tissues in order to look at them under a microscope to check for signs of disease. When an entire tumor or lesion is removed, the procedure is called an excisional biopsy. When only a sample of tissue is removed, the procedure is called an incisional biopsy or core biopsy. When a sample of tissue or fluid is removed with a needle, the procedure is called a needle biopsy or fine-needle aspiration.
bone marrow transplantation (trans-plan-TAY-shun): A procedure to replace bone marrow destroyed by treatment with high doses of anticancer drugs or radiation. Transplantation may be autologous (the person's marrow saved before treatment), allogeneic (marrow donated by someone else), or syngeneic (marrow donated by an identical twin).
cancer : A term for diseases in which abnormal cells divide without control. Cancer cells can invade nearby tissues and can spread through the bloodstream and lymphatic system to other parts of the body.
carcinogen (kar-SIN-o-jin): Any substance that causes cancer.
catheter (KATH-i-ter): A flexible tube used to deliver fluids into or withdraw fluids from the body.
chemotherapy (kee-mo-THER-a-pee): Treatment with anticancer drugs.
clinical trial : A research study that evaluates the effectiveness of new interventions in people. Each study is designed to evaluate new methods of screening, prevention, diagnosis, or treatment of a disease.
colony-stimulating factors : Substances that stimulate the production of blood cells. Colony-stimulating factors include granulocyte colony-stimulating factors (also called G-CSF and filgrastim), granulocyte-macrophage colony-stimulating factors (also called GM-CSF and sargramostim), and promegapoietin.
CT scan : Computed tomography scan. A series of detailed pictures of areas inside the body; the pictures are created by a computer linked to an x-ray machine. Also called computed axial tomography (CAT) scan.
endoscopy (en-DAHS-ko-pee): The use of a thin, lighted tube (called an endoscope) to examine the inside of the body.
estrogens (ES-tro-jins): A family of hormones that promote the development and maintenance of female sex characteristics.
hormone therapy : Treatment of cancer by removing, blocking, or adding hormones. Also called endocrine therapy.
hormones : Chemicals produced by glands in the body and circulated in the bloodstream. Hormones control the actions of certain cells or organs.
imaging : Tests that produce pictures of areas inside the body.
immune system (im-YOON): The complex group of organs and cells that defends the body against infection or disease.
immunotherapy (IM-yoo-no-THER-a-pee): Treatment to stimulate or restore the ability of the person's immune system to fight infection and disease. Also used to lessen side effects that may be caused by some cancer treatments. Also called biological therapy or biological response modifier (BRM) therapy.
impotent (IM-po-tent): Inability to have an erection adequate for sexual intercourse.
interferon (in-ter-FEER-on): A biological response modifier (a substance that stimulates the body's response to infection and disease). Interferons affect the division of cancer cells and slow tumor growth. There are several types of interferons, including interferon-alfa, interferon-beta, and interferon-gamma. These substances are normally produced by the body. They are also made in the laboratory for use in treating cancer and other diseases.
interleukin-2 (in-ter-LOO-kin): IL-2. A type of biological response modifier (a substance that can improve the body's natural response to disease) that stimulates the growth of certain disease-fighting blood cells in the immune system. These substances are normally produced by the body. They are also made in the laboratory for use in treating cancer and other diseases. Also called aldesleukin.
lymph node : A rounded mass of lymphatic tissue that is surrounded by a capsule of connective tissue. Also known as a lymph gland. Lymph nodes are spread out along lymphatic vessels and they contain many lymphocytes, which filter the lymphatic fluid (lymph).
lymphatic system (lim-FAT-ik): The tissues and organs that produce, store, and carry white blood cells that fight infection and other diseases. This system includes the bone marrow, spleen, thymus, and lymph nodes and a network of thin tubes that carry lymph and white blood cells. These tubes branch, like blood vessels, into all the tissues of the body.
malignant (ma-LIG-nant): Cancerous; a growth with a tendency to invade and destroy nearby tissue and spread to other parts of the body.
melanoma : A form of skin cancer that arises in melanocytes, the cells that produce pigment. Melanoma usually begins in a mole.
metastasis (meh-TAS-ta-sis): The spread of cancer from one part of the body to another. Tumors formed from cells that have spread are called "secondary tumors" and contain cells that are like those in the original (primary) tumor. The plural is metastases.
monoclonal antibodies (MAH-no-KLO-nul AN-tih-BAH-deez): Laboratory-produced substances that can locate and bind to cancer cells wherever they are in the body. Many monoclonal antibodies are used in cancer detection or therapy; each one recognizes a different protein on certain cancer cells. Monoclonal antibodies can be used alone, or they can be used to deliver drugs, toxins, or radioactive material directly to the tumor.
MRI : Magnetic resonance imaging (mag-NET-ik REZ-o- nans IM-a-jing). A procedure in which a magnet linked to a computer is used to create detailed pictures of areas inside the body.
oncologist (on-KOL-o-jist): A doctor who specializes in treating cancer.
pathologist (pa-THOL-o-jist): A doctor who identifies diseases by studying cells and tissues under a microscope.
peripheral stem cell support (per-IF-er-al): A method of replacing blood-forming cells destroyed by cancer treatment. Immature blood cells (stem cells) in the circulating blood that are similar to those in the bone marrow are removed from the person's blood before treatment. The cells are given back to the person after treatment. Also called peripheral stem cell transplantation.
progesterone (pro-JES-ter-own): A female hormone.
prognosis (prog-NO-sis): The likely outcome or course of a disease; the chance of recovery.
radiation therapy (ray-dee-AY-shun): The use of high-energy radiation from x-rays, neutrons, and other sources to kill cancer cells and shrink tumors. Radiation may come from a machine outside the body (external-beam radiation therapy) or from material called radioisotopes. Radioisotopes produce radiation and are placed in or near a tumor or near cancer cells. This type of radiation treatment is called internal radiation therapy, implant radiation, or brachytherapy. Systemic radiation therapy uses a radioactive substance, such as a radiolabeled monoclonal antibody, that circulates throughout the body. Also called radiotherapy.
radioactive (RAY-dee-o-AK-tiv): Giving off radiation.
radionuclide scanning : A test that produces pictures (scans) of internal parts of the body. The person is given an injection or swallows a small amount of radioactive material. A machine called a scanner then measures the radioactivity in certain organs.
recur : To occur again. Recurrence is the return of cancer, at the same site as the original (primary) tumor or in another location, after it had disappeared.
screening : Checking for disease when there are no symptoms.
sperm banking : Freezing sperm for use in the future. This procedure can allow men to father children after loss of fertility.
stage : The extent of a cancer within the body, including whether the disease has spread from the original site to other parts of the body. Staging refers to the determination of the extent of cancer.
surgery : A procedure to remove or repair a part of the body or to find out if disease is present.
systemic (sis-TEM-ik): Affecting the entire body.
tissue (TISH-oo): A group or layer of cells that together perform specific functions.
tumor (TOO-mer): An abnormal mass of tissue that results from excessive cell division. Tumors perform no useful body function. They may be either benign (not cancerous) or malignant (cancerous).
ultrasonography (UL-tra-son-OG-ra-fee): A study in which sound waves (called ultrasound) are bounced off tissues and the echoes are converted into a picture (sonogram).
ultraviolet radiation (ul-tra- VYE-o-let ray-dee-AY-shun): Invisible rays that are part of the energy that comes from the sun. UV radiation can damage the skin and cause melanoma and other types of skin cancer. UV radiation that reaches the earth's surface is made up of two types of rays, called UVA and UVB rays. UVB rays are more likely than UVA rays to cause sunburn, but UVA rays pass deeper into the skin. Scientists have long thought that UVB radiation can cause melanoma and other types of skin cancer. They now think that UVA radiation also may add to skin damage that can lead to skin cancer and cause premature aging. For this reason, skin specialists recommend that people use sunscreens that reflect, absorb, and/or scatter both kinds of UV radiation.
white blood cell : A type of cell in the immune system that help the body fight infection and disease. White blood cells include lymphocytes, granulocytes, macrophages, and others
